  • Pregnancy Termination 

Choosing to end a pregnancy is completely up to the mother themselves. It can be an extremely hard choice for some, but if it is what you decide is ultimately best for you, you should have access to and resources to be able to end the pregnancy safely even if you are facing homelessness. This option can require further research beyond the mother’s decision, such as finding out if your state legalizes the termination of your pregnancy or if the state you’re in requires a wait time or counseling. You can also contact a professional on our website that can give you resources. Never try to terminate a pregnancy by yourself, as this can cause injury or a medical emergency. 

  • Adoption 

Adoption in Arizona is an option for every woman, even if you’re homeless. If you decide that you are not in a place to take care of a baby by yourself, but you do not feel that ending your pregnancy is an option, you can always choose adoption. Giving your baby for adoption is a way to ensure that your baby can have an opportunity to be placed with a family that can properly care for them. You can then decide if you want an open or closed adoption. Open adoption will allow you to have a relationship with your child still and keep in contact with them.

On the other hand, if you choose a closed adoption, you can give your baby up without the family having any contact or information towards you. This can be a reassuring alternative as you are still given to be a part of your baby’s life if that is what you would like, but they can be provided love, care, shelter, food, education, and proper resources to ensure they grow up having a quality of life.
